Pricing Breakdown: Understanding the Investment in Premium Nutrition
Individual 100g pouches typically cost £1.40 to £1.50 per unit, making single purchases feasible for trial purposes. However, bulk buying delivers significantly better value.
Multi-packs of 10 pouches range from £9.59 to £14.00, reducing the per-unit cost and creating a practical option for committed owners. The mega packs containing 60 pouches span £43.87 to £69.99, offering the best per-serving economics for households feeding multiple cats or those confident in their cat's compatibility with the formula.

How to Transition Your Cat to This Premium Formula
Gradual introduction over 7-10 days prevents digestive upset. Rushing the transition risks rejection or gastrointestinal distress.
Begin with a mixing strategy: combine 25% new food with 75% of your cat's previous diet. This minimal adjustment allows their digestive system to begin adapting without shock.
Progress through a 50/50 ratio after several days, observing your cat's response carefully. Most cats handle this balance well while continuing the transition process smoothly.
Move to 75% new food and 25% previous diet as comfort increases. By this point, most cats show clear enthusiasm for the new formula.
Complete the transition with 100% Paw Lickin' Chicken once your cat demonstrates consistent appetite and normal digestion.
Monitor for any digestive changes throughout the process. Firm stools, normal eating patterns, and evident enjoyment indicate successful transition. Most cats adapt without complications using this gradual approach.
